CNC lathes can complete multiple processes in a single clamping, which include turning, boring, drilling and grooving, which depends on automatic tool modifying systems and optimized method control. The automatic tool modifying system uses servo travel and Device head positioning technology to achieve rapid Software switching by way of preset Resource modify instructions, as well as the Resource change time can generally be shortened to below one second.
